Effect of Short-Term Study Abroad Programs on Students' Cultural Adaptability
Mapp, Susan C.
Journal of Social Work Education, v48 n4 p727-737 Dec 2012
The number of U.S. students studying abroad has been growing, particularly those participating in short-term trips. However, literature on the effect of these short-term trips is lacking. The purpose of this study was to assess quantitatively the effect on bachelor students' cross-cultural adaptability using a pre-post design. Significant changes were found on all subscales as well as on the total score, thus supporting the use of these short-term trips for this purpose. (Contains 3 tables.)
